Climate change is one of the most pressing issues of our time. As individuals, how do we make a difference? Clean cooking is part of that solution. In this episode, Ben Jeffreys of ATEC Global talks about how we can create an impact through decarbonizing cooking and efficient energy use. With over 14 years of experience managing teams across the social enterprise, international development, and corporate sectors, Ben brings an unwavering commitment to unlocking the potential of clean cooking. Show Notes: (from video file)02:21 Ben's inspiration for decarbonizing cooking05:55 Solutions to a decarbonized future07:51 Air pollution from wood cooking08:51 Impact of air pollution on health20:56 The shift to green energy25:29 Moving away from microwaves29:42 ATEC's goals for household products35:04 Creating systems through IoT38:26 - ATEC's carbon impact over time About Guest: Ben Jeffreys is the CEO of ATEC, a social enterprise startup that aims to create global access to clean cooking systems. He is a multi-award-winning entrepreneur working to bring clean, decarbonized cooking to households across Asia and Africa. His work also advocates for a reduction of synthetic fertilizers that destroy our topsoil, working with organic fertilizers instead so that we can rebuild our soils. Before his role at ATEC, Ben worked as National Development Manager at SSE, Product Development Manager at Oxfam, and Retail Sales Executive at Westfield.
